AMMAN, May 9 (Xinhua) -- King Abdullah II of Jordan on Thursday approved reshuffle in the government of Prime Minister Omar Razzaz.
The new ministers were sworn in before the king.
Salameh Hammad was appointed Minister of Interior, Walid Masri Minister of Local Administration, Yasera Ghouseh Minister of State for Development of Institutional Performance.
Sami Daoud was appointed Minister of State for Prime Ministry Affairs, and Nidal Batayneh Minister of Labor.
This cabinet reshuffle is the third in the government of Razzaz who was appointed in 2018 following the resignation of former Prime Minister Hani Mulki. Enditem
